A cruise ship proposal that did not go to plan has captured millions of views online, after a Texas couple shared their memorable engagement story nearly nine years later.
The now-married pair became engaged aboard Carnival Cruise Line’s Carnival Breeze in October 2017, but a timing mix-up by the ship’s dining crew meant celebrations began before the proposal had even happened.

The incident recently resurfaced after Amanda posted a video of the moment on TikTok, where it has since attracted more than 2.1 million views and thousands of comments.
The couple had been sailing from Galveston on what was intended to be a family holiday aboard the Dream Class vessel, which can accommodate up to 3,690 guests.
Proposal Plans Go Awry At Sea
Gary Bratton III had carefully arranged the proposal in advance, purchasing an engagement ring from the ship’s onboard Effy jewellery store and coordinating with dining staff to deliver it at the start of dinner service.
The plan was simple. The ring would arrive at the table, prompting Gary to ask Amanda the question.
Instead, the execution went off-script.

At the end of the meal, the serving team approached the table with a dessert, complete with a candle, while singing a celebratory “Happy Engagement to You”. The problem was that Gary had not yet proposed.
The video shows Gary appearing caught off guard, while Amanda looks confused as the premature celebration unfolds.
Thinking quickly, Gary adapted to the situation. As the crew continued singing, he got down on one knee and proceeded with the proposal, receiving a “yes” moments later as fellow diners applauded.
Amanda later reflected on the experience in her TikTok caption, writing: “That time Carnival celebrated our engagement before he proposed! Ah, good times! Best story all these years later!”
Mixed Reactions From Viewers
The viral clip has prompted a wide range of reactions from viewers, with opinions divided over whether the moment was spoiled or made more memorable by the mishap.
Some commenters expressed frustration on Gary’s behalf, suggesting the proposal had likely been planned very differently.
Others, however, praised his reaction, noting that his ability to stay calm and embrace the unexpected moment added to its charm.
One viewer commented that while Gary initially appeared upset, his quick thinking made the proposal “perfect in its own special way”.
Several also described his response as a positive sign for handling challenges in a relationship, highlighting adaptability as an important quality in marriage.
Amanda has clarified that she shared the video simply to revisit a funny and meaningful memory, rather than to criticise the cruise line or seek any response.
Carnival Cruise Line has not publicly commented on the viral moment, though the story has resonated with many cruise fans who recall their own onboard celebrations and milestone events.
